Is there a hotel she can go to quarantine in?  We have a couple in my area for this purpose.  It's best to separate those testing positive from others in a family who also need to quarantine but, may not be positive.  

Of course, if you have a room with it's own bathroom, she can separate herself that way.  That's preferable, I'd think.  Shy

You'll all get through it, if you take care to observe all changes happening & don't hesitate get to hospital for treatment if symptoms worsen.
 The best thing to have at hand is an oximeter to observe oxygen levels. They are fairly inexpensive and your hospital may even provide you with one for positive, home quarantine patients.

Eat well, vitamine D, plenty of rest, & take care.   Heart
